American journalist lashes out at Trump: War with Iran was a disaster

The Trump administration's war with Iran will be remembered more for its confusion and cost than for any strategic success, according to US correspondent Mark Stone, who in his analysis describes the conflict as a "catastrophic mess" that damaged the US image and failed to curb Tehran's influence.

In his analysis, Stone writes that the recent developments have been among the most unusual and confusing he has reported on in his years of covering the Trump presidency. He singles out the contradictory statements regarding what the US administration has presented as a deal with Iran.

"Covering the events surrounding Trump, the past day has been one of the wildest," Stone writes, adding that the press conference and official communications created more ambiguity than clarity about the alleged deal.

According to him, administration officials have given different versions about the time and manner of signing the document.

"So, first of all, we have now signed a kind of understanding with Iran," a US official was quoted as saying during a media briefing.

Stone notes that the memorandum of understanding was reportedly initially signed on Sunday, then re-presented in Versailles and is expected to be formally signed in the coming days, a process he finds unusual and confusing.

He also points out that the leaders of the G7 countries have avoided public criticism of the American president, but hints that there is dissatisfaction in diplomatic circles about the way the crisis has been handled.

"There has been a dizzying level of unilateral diplomacy. It has been truly astonishing," Stone writes, adding that many of the US's allies see the situation as a "catastrophic mess."

Focusing on the consequences of the conflict, the journalist mentions civilian casualties and raises questions about the human cost of the war.

"So many schoolchildren died in Minab. For what?" he writes, criticizing the lack of political responsibility for the tragic events that accompanied the conflict.

At the end of his analysis, Stone concludes that the war against Iran did not bring the promised results.

"This war against Iran has been a tragic and costly waste of time that neither limits Iran's malign influence nor makes America great again," the journalist concludes.
